Output 31e752ecba663a7b61539b164064bd9377a2dc6cb2b1fb68b797e1197703d35c:28

value
1517864
script pubkey
OP_0 OP_PUSHBYTES_20 7268b71ed4242031d96bc1fbbf55d2bc15c5d414
address
bc1qwf5tw8k5yssrrkttc8am74wjhs2ut4q54gpr9u
transaction
31e752ecba663a7b61539b164064bd9377a2dc6cb2b1fb68b797e1197703d35c
confirmations
238072
spent
true